Professor Olivier De Schutter is the United Nations Special Rapporteur on the right to food. He is professor at the University of Louvain (Belgium) and at the College of Europe (Natolin), and a visiting professor at Columbia University and Sciences Po (Paris). Before being appointed Special Rapporteur, he was the General Secretary of the International Federation for Human Rights in charge of issues of globalization and human rights. Between 2002 and 2007, De Schutter chaired the EU Network of independent experts on fundamental rights, a high-level group of experts providing advice on fundamental rights issues to the European Parliament and European Commission.
